Lacey Richmond practices primarily in the area of family law, providing services to clients that include, but are not limited to, divorce, child custody, child support, visitation, enforcement, modification, adoption, and termination. Lacey primarily practices in the counties of Brazoria, Galveston, Harris, Montgomery, and other surrounding counties.
Lacey was born and raised in Brazoria County. Lacey received her undergraduate degree in Legal Studies and her Masters degree in Business Administration from the University of Houston-Clear Lake. Lacey attended South Texas College of Law in Houston, where she focused on courses that would directly benefit clients in family law cases, including: Family Law, Marital Property, Alternative Dispute Resolution, Family Law Trial Advocacy, and Wills, Trusts, & Estates.
Lacey worked as a family law paralegal for four years prior to attending law school and continued working in that capacity while in law school. Immediately after receiving her law license in 2014, Lacey began practicing as a family law attorney and has practiced exclusively family law throughout her career.
